Sonarpur Dakshin is a key legislative assembly constituency in West Bengal, located in the South 24 Parganas district. In the 2021 assembly elections, the seat was won by All India Trinamool Congress. Lovely Moitra (actress), from All India Trinamool Congress defeated Anjana Basu of the Bharatiya Janata Party by a margin of 26181 votes.
Sonarpur Dakshin Assembly constituency is part of the Jadavpur Lok Sabha constituency. In the 2024 Lok Sabha elections, All India Trinamool Congress candidate Saayoni Ghosh won the Jadavpur parliamentary seat by defeating Dr. Anirban Ganguly of the Bharatiya Janata Party with a margin of 258201 votes.

| Year | Candidate's Name | Party | Votes | Lead | Vote Share |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2021 | Lovely Moitra (actress) | AITC | 109,222 | 26,181 | 47% |
| 2016 | Jiban Mukhopadhyay | AITC | 97,455 | 15,029 | 48% |
| 2011 | Jiban Mukhopadhyay | AITC | 100,243 | 37,774 | 59% |
| 2006 | Shyamal Naskar | CPI(M) | 113,146 | 8,020 | 49% |
| 2001 | Nirmal Chandra Mandal | AITC | 99,893 | 8,064 | 49% |
| 1996 | Bhadreswar Mondal | CPM | 98,765 | 9,059 | 49% |
| 1991 | Bhadreswar Mondal | CPM | 74,776 | 15,741 | 50% |
| 1987 | Bhadreswar Mondal | CPM | 65,728 | 23,911 | 59% |
| 1982 | Gangadhar Naskar | CPM | 53,074 | 24,942 | 63% |
| 1977 | Gangadhar Naskar | CPM | 36,138 | 25,809 | 68% |

The strike rate in the Sonarpur Dakshin constituency is 56% CPM and 44% AITC, with CPM won 5 times and AITC won 4 times since the 1977 elections.

The Sonarpur Dakshin Assembly constituency is part of the Jadavpur Lok Sabha constituency, which includes other areas like Baruipur Purba(sc), Baruipur Paschim, Bhangar, Jadavpur, Sonarpur Uttar, Tollyganj.
